Hi all,
Hoping someone can help me as I am puzzled.
I currently am building a Sub-CA , I received the signed cert from the Offline root, installed it on the Sub CA and verified it can talk to the keys on the HSM. This all checks out.
However when I go to start ADCS via the Certification Authority Snap in - I get the following message - "The System cannot find the file specified. 0x2 (WIN32: 2 ERROR_FILE_NOT_FOUND)" " The policy module for the CA is missing or incorrectly registered. To view or change the policy module settings, right-click on the CA, click Properties, and then click the Policy Module tab"
I do as the above asks me and it shows the Standard Windows 10 policy module loaded.
I then check the event viewer, and notice this message everytime I try start ADCS I see the following message
"<CA NAME>
The system cannot find the file specified. 0x80070002 (WIN32: Error_File_Not_Found)
The handle is invalid"
